Hip Active Range of Motion (AROM) Basic Assessment

WebActive range of motion defines the range through which a patient can actively move with the help of the muscles acting over that joint. There are norm-values for every joint that you should keep in the back of your mind: Flexion: 110 -120°. Extension: 10-15°. Adduction: 30°. Abduction: 30-50°. Internal Rotation: 30-40°.
